About this earthquake

On August 7, 2026 at 10:30 UTC, a magnitude M2.7 earthquake occurred near Euboea Regional Unit, Central Greece (Greece). With a focal depth of about 15 km, this was a shallow earthquake, whose shaking is usually felt more strongly at the surface. Earthquakes of this small magnitude are usually barely noticeable and cause no damage.
